Before investing, consider these crucial points in detail:
- Dimensions & Space: The size of the fixture must be proportionate to the room and the area it illuminates. A common rule of thumb is that the fixture diameter should be half the width of your dining table, or the width of the chandelier in inches should roughly equal the sum of the room’s length and width in feet. A 19.49-inch orb like the Rviezza 4-Light Farmhouse Orb Chandelier is generally perfect for dining areas or foyers ranging from 10×10 feet to 14×14 feet, ensuring it commands attention without dominating the visual space.
- Capacity/Performance: The number of light sources and bulb compatibility dictates the fixture’s utility. The Rviezza 4-Light Farmhouse Orb Chandelier utilizes four E12 base bulbs, each capable of handling up to 60 watts. This 240W maximum capacity provides substantial potential illumination, crucial for rooms requiring significant brightness. Furthermore, dimmable functionality, coupled with 360-degree light output, means the fixture can transition seamlessly from bright task lighting to soft, intimate ambiance, a feature that really sets it apart—the perfect fusion of rustic design and modern functionality.
- Materials & Durability: A key differentiator between budget lighting and lasting fixtures is the material quality. Inferior chandeliers use plastic or painted resin posing as wood or distressed metal. The Rviezza 4-Light Farmhouse Orb Chandelier, however, uses an Oak Wood structure paired with iron metal components. This blend of superior raw wood and premium metal sockets offers anti-oxidant properties and resistance to fading or rust, providing longevity that cheap composites cannot match.
- Ease of Use & Maintenance: Consider the long-term care required. Open-design chandeliers, such as the Rviezza orb, are inherently easier to maintain than those with fabric shades or intricate glass panes, as dust accumulation is less hidden and bulb changes are simplified. Crucially, look for features like adjustable hanging height, facilitated by a long chain (39.37” in this case), which ensures flexibility for cleaning and adaptation to sloped ceilings.

Mastering the Installation: Adjustable Height and Versatile Placement
One of the most frequent pain points in purchasing ceiling fixtures is the lack of installation flexibility. Home interiors often feature sloped, vaulted, or unusually high ceilings, which complicate the process. The Rviezza 4-Light Farmhouse Orb Chandelier brilliantly solves this with its comprehensive hanging system. It includes a generous 39.37-inch iron chain, allowing the overall length of the fixture to stretch nearly 60 inches from the ceiling (59.84 inches maximum height).
The ability to easily remove links from the chain means the fixture can be perfectly centered over a dining table or placed at the appropriate height for a foyer landing, regardless of the room’s constraints. We found that the assembly process, which requires attaching the orb components and running the electrical wire through the chain, was remarkably straightforward. Users universally confirmed that assembly was “easy enough” and “quick,” which is rare praise for a large-scale fixture. This streamlined installation process is a massive advantage for DIY homeowners. The low weight (6.11 lbs) further aids the setup, making it manageable for one or two people without needing specialized heavy lifting equipment.
However, we encountered the one significant operational hurdle reported by many users: the ambiguity regarding the required bulb type. The instructions fail to explicitly call out the required E12 candelabra base, often leading users to make multiple trips to the hardware store for bulbs. While this is an easily correctable oversight by the brand, it temporarily mars an otherwise flawless installation experience. Knowing in advance that the fixture requires the smaller, screw-in E12 base bulbs is essential for a smooth, single-afternoon install. Despite this minor administrative flaw, the overall adjustability and ease of assembly make this the ideal adjustable height farmhouse lighting solution for nearly any indoor setting—dining room, kitchen island, or entryway.
Illumination and Ambiance: 4-Light Open Design and Dimmability
Functionally, a chandelier must deliver sufficient light while shaping the desired ambiance. The Rviezza 4-Light Farmhouse Orb Chandelier utilizes a four-socket system that maximizes light dispersion through its open-orb design. This structure ensures a 360-degree beam angle, meaning light is broadcast equally in all directions, illuminating the room evenly and preventing the harsh shadows often cast by fixtures with opaque shades.
Each of the four E12 sockets is rated for a maximum of 60 watts, providing a potential total output of 240 watts. With modern, high-output LED technology, this can translate to a brightness exceeding the stated 3200 lumens, depending on the specific bulbs selected. We confirmed that the fixture is fully compatible with LED, CFL, vintage filament, and traditional incandescent bulbs, giving the user complete control over the final color temperature and intensity.
A major selling point is the dimmable functionality. When paired with a compatible dimmer switch (sold separately), the Rviezza 4-Light Farmhouse Orb Chandelier transitions effortlessly from functional brightness—perfect for reading recipes or working—to a warm, inviting glow for dinner parties. The aesthetic choice of candle-style bulbs is highly important here. Utilizing vintage filament or warm-white LED bulbs greatly enhances the rustic ambiance, transforming the fixture from just a light source into a mood setter. As one user aptly noted, achieving the desired brightness is entirely dependent on opting for higher-wattage LEDs, a necessary step for those seeking maximum room illumination. The open, easy-to-access design not only simplifies bulb exchange but also maximizes the efficiency of the light output, allowing users to achieve the perfect level of illumination with this adaptable fixture while retaining the authentic charm of the rustic framework.
